Job Description
AIT Worldwide Logistics is a leading global freight forwarding company headquartered in Chicago, Illinois. With over 40 years of experience in the industry, AIT specializes in providing comprehensive supply chain solutions that help businesses grow by expanding access to markets worldwide. The company serves a diverse range of industries, including aerospace, automotive, consumer retail, energy, food, government, high-tech, industrial, life sciences, and marine. AIT's consultative approach, combined with its extensive global network, trusted partnerships, and scalable, user-friendly technology, enables it to offer customized door-to-door delivery services via sea, air, ground, and rail.
